MEMO — Loan Returns, Hallvern Gallery Collection

The three ceramic pieces on loan from the Tresmond Foundation must be returned this Thursday. Each piece has been crated by the conservation team and logged against the loan register. Please keep the crates in the secure storeroom until collection and do not let cleaning staff move them. The hand-over instruction for the courier is as follows.

courier memo of yahif-bagag: the quenmir quenael courier leaves the briix quenox fravan ledger at gate 8838 under passcode 917218

Onboarding Note — Lintcote Building, Night Shift

Please be aware that the Ferroway door sensors on the loading-bay and east-stair entrances are subject to a manufacturer recall. Replacement units arrive in stages over the next three weeks, and affected doors will not respond to badge taps during that period. Night-shift staff must instead use the keypad beside each affected door. Do not prop doors open, and log any sensor fault you notice in the shift book. Enter the following code at any affected keypad to gain entry.

door code, tajof-kageg: bdg-QVDCE-3

Ticket #2907 — Signature check fails on report builder export

Support: customers exporting from the Tallyvane report builder see a signature verification error after the sorting-stability patch. The patch changed row ordering in grouped exports, which altered the serialized payload, so exports signed before the patch now fail verification against cached manifests. Advise customers to regenerate reports; old exports cannot be re-verified. Fresh exports are signed with the key below.

signing key of fadug-haweg = bky19_x2JJNa4RuE34mQa9TgK